Prix de l'Opera likely to provide runners for BC Filly-Mare Turf

Susie Raisher
Kinross, third in last year’s Breeders’ Cup Mile, tries to go back to back Sunday in the Group 1 Prix de la Foret.

Warm Heart might be the best European female who winds up in the Breeders’ Cup Filly and Mare Turf at Santa Anita in November, and she is having a quiet weekend training in Ireland, but Sunday’s Prix de l’Opera often produces Filly and Mare Turf runners and is likely to do so again this year.

The Group 1 contest over 1 1/4 miles drew a dozen entrants, none, to date, anything near the quality of Tarnawa, who won the Opera and the Filly and Mare Turf in 2020. But, like Tarnawa, horses coming from Ireland to the Opera could have a major say.

Order and Law ready to bounce back in Tokyo City Cup

Benoit Photo
Order and Law wins the Grade 3 Cougar II Stakes at 1 1/2 miles on July 23 at Del Mar.

The Del Mar summer season was a meeting of two extremes for the 7-year-old Order and Law, one of five entrants in Sunday’s Grade 3 Tokyo City Cup at 1 1/2 miles on dirt at Santa Anita.

Order and Law scored a 14-1 upset in the Grade 3 Cougar II Stakes at 1 1/2 miles on July 23 at Del Mar, but was ninth of 10 at 93-1 in the track’s signature race, the Grade 1 Pacific Classic at 1 1/4 miles on Sept. 2.

“We took a shot at it, didn’t work out,” trainer Bob Hess Jr. said.

Undefeated Ace Impact tepid favorite in Arc de Triomphe

Dubai Racing Club
Westover looks to be become the first older English-based horse to win the Arc since Marienbard in 2002.

It’s strange calling an unbeaten French Derby winner an unknown quantity, but that might be an apt description of Ace Impact, who lines up Sunday at Longchamp Racecourse as the favorite to win the Group 1, $5.28 million Prix de l’Arc de Triomphe.

Ace Impact faces 14 foes in the 1 1/2-mile fixture, which is part of the Breeders’ Cup Challenge series and is contested around right-handed bends over a course as of Friday labeled soft. Breezy, warm weekend conditions could lead to an upgrade that might include the word “good.”

Zenyatta Stakes: Adare Manor a standout in short field

Benoit Photo
Adare Manor, trained by Bob Baffert, is the 2-5 morning-line favorite for Sunday’s Grade 2 Zenyatta Stakes at Santa Anita.

ARCADIA, Calif. – Even if heavily favored Adare Manor wins the Grade 2 Zenyatta Stakes on Sunday at Santa Anita, a question into the Breeders’ Cup Distaff next month will remain unanswered. What would a Zenyatta victory over three rivals prove?

Only four fillies and mares entered the 1 1/16-mile Zenyatta, and Adare Manor holds all the cards. She is the class of the field, with the highest figures, and could be loose on the lead. Her price will reflect her dominance.

True Empress steps up to stakes in Jack Betta Be Rite

SV Photography
Gone and Forgotten wins the Arctic Queen Stakes at Finger Lakes in her most recent start.

True Empress seemingly has found her kingdom since coming to Finger Lakes, with career-best form at the Farmington, N.Y., track after a barn move. She’ll test that form against a salty field, including stablemate and defending winner Gone and Forgotten, in the $50,000 Jack Betta Be Rite Stakes for New York-bred fillies and mares on Monday.

Gold Phoenix keeps plugging toward Breeders' Cup by going in John Henry

Benoit Photo
Gold Phoenix won both the Eddie Read Stakes and Del Mar Handicap at the Del Mar meeting.

In a season in which many Breeders’ Cup hopefuls are staying in the barn in early autumn, the turf stayer Gold Phoenix is an exception.

The 5-year-old gelding needs action and will start in Sunday’s Grade 2 John Henry Turf Championship at 1 1/4 miles at Santa Anita in advance of an expected appearance in the Breeders’ Cup Turf on Nov. 4 at Santa Anita.

“I’ve learned from prior experience when they’re going good and need to run, you’re better off running them,” trainer Phil D’Amato said. “He’s in good shape.”

Touch'n Ride looks to avoid traffic in marathon Breeders' Stakes

Michael Burns
Touch'n Ride finished fifth with a troubled trip in the King's Plate.

ETOBICOKE, Ontario – Neepawa wired a modest field of nine in the 2018 Breeders’ Stakes at Woodbine. His promising half-brother Touch’n Ride will have a taller order in the 133rd running of the anchor leg of the Canadian Triple Crown on Sunday against 13 other 3-year-olds in the 1 1/2-mile turf event.

Interstatedaydream could show more speed in Twixt Stakes

Debra A. Roma
Interstatedaydream, winner of the Allaire duPont Stakes in May at Pimlico, is the favorite in the Twixt Stakes at Laurel.

Brad Cox hopes a return to Maryland leads to a return to the winner’s circle for Interstatedaydream.

“She’s performed well over there,” Cox said.

She has indeed, with Pimlico victories in the Grade 2 Black-Eyed Susan in 2022 and this year’s Allaire duPont.

Now, Interstatedaydream tries her luck at Laurel as the likely favorite in the $100,000 Twixt for fillies and mares at about 1 1/16 miles.
